INGCV Posted May 17, 2019 Report Share Posted May 17, 2019 Bonsoir, j'aimerais savoir comment modéliser mon pont à poutres en BA d'un seul travée de 22 m , ce qui je le connais est placer mes poutres sur robot puis on applique un panneau représentant les hourdis , mais j'ai une confusion dans l'application des charges ...ou je dois l'es appliquer sur le panneau ou bien sur les poutres notamment les charges roulants ? Concernant les coefficients de combinaisons , les poutres et les hourdis ont des coefficients de répartition dynamique différents et de plus pour les poutres on prend en considération le coefficient de répartition transversal CRT ...Comment je peux procéder pour avoir les bons sollicitations pour chaque élément et de passer au ferraillage directement sur ROBOT sans passer par les calculs manuels .
